ORDER TO SHOW CAUSE

Appeal from an order of the Family Court, Kings County, dated October 2, 2023. By scheduling order dated April 5, 2024, the appellant was directed to perfect the appeal on or before May 8, 2024. The appellant failed to perfect the appeal.

Now, on the Court's own motion, it is

ORDERED that the parties are directed to show cause before this Court why an order should or should not be made and entered dismissing the appeal in the above-entitled proceedings for failure to timely perfect in accordance with the scheduling order dated April 5, 2024, by uploading a digital copy of an affirmation or affidavit on that issue, with proof of service thereof, through the digital portal on this Court's website, on or before July 3, 2024; if a self-represented party is unable to use the digital portal, they may instead file a copy of an affirmation or affidavit, with proof of service thereof, via email at [email protected] or via regular mail addressed to the Clerk of this Court on or before July 3, 2024; and it is further,

ORDERED that the Clerk of this Court, or his designee, is directed to serve a copy of this order to show cause upon the parties via email to the email address provided to this Court, or if no email address is available for service by regular mail.
